Abstract

This utility model relates to the field of computer equipment technology, specifically a pin-type quick-release water-cooling structure and chassis. The water-cooling structure includes a mounting bracket, a fixing component, and a water-cooling radiator for mounting a cooling fan. The mounting bracket is equipped with an elastic element, and the fixing component is used to connect to the water-cooling radiator and press the elastic element against the water-cooling radiator to ensure the mounting bracket is tightly fitted against it. The purpose of this utility model is to provide a pin-type quick-release water-cooling structure and chassis that enables quick, stable installation with good vibration damping.

[0001] This utility model relates to the field of computer equipment technology, specifically a quick-release water-cooling structure and chassis with a pin. Background Technology

[0002] With the continuous improvement of computer performance, the heat generated by core components such as CPUs and GPUs has increased dramatically, making traditional air cooling insufficient to meet the needs of high-end users. Therefore, water cooling systems (referred to as "water cooling"), which have higher heat dissipation efficiency, have been widely used.

[0003] In existing technologies, water cooling radiators (water cooling heat sinks) are typically fixed to the front panel of the computer case using multiple screws. This installation method has several drawbacks: First, the installation process is cumbersome. Users need to align the water cooling radiator with multiple screw holes on the front panel within the confined space of the computer case and tighten the screws one by one, which is time-consuming, labor-intensive, and requires high installation precision. Second, disassembly and maintenance are inconvenient, as the process of loosening and tightening screws needs to be repeated every time hardware is cleaned or replaced.

[0004] Therefore, how to simplify the installation and disassembly process of water cooling radiators and achieve fast and stable installation is a technical problem that urgently needs to be solved in the current chassis and water cooling heat dissipation fields. Summary of the Invention

[0027] Example 1

[0028] like Figure 1 and Figure 2 As shown, this embodiment provides a quick-release water-cooling structure, mainly composed of a water-cooling radiator 100, a mounting bracket 101, and a fixing component 102. The water-cooling radiator 100 is a standard water-cooling radiator, on which one or more cooling fans can be installed.

[0029] The core of this embodiment lies in its unique fixing mechanism. An elastic element 103 is provided on the mounting bracket 101, and a fixing element 102 is used to connect to the water-cooling radiator 100. During assembly, the fixing element 102 passes through or acts on the elastic element 103, applying pressure towards the water-cooling radiator 100. Under this pressure, the elastic element 103 undergoes elastic deformation, and its reaction force firmly "pulls" the mounting bracket 101 towards the water-cooling radiator 100, thereby achieving a tight fit and fixing effect.

[0030] In one specific implementation, the fastener 102 can be either a conventional screw or a pin. When using a pin, faster tool-free installation can be achieved.

[0031] In a preferred embodiment, the fastener 102 is designed as a T-shaped structure and integrally formed with the water-cooling radiator 100. This means that several T-shaped fixing posts extend directly from the mounting surface of the water-cooling radiator 100. This design eliminates the need for any additional screws or pins, greatly simplifying the structure.

[0032] The elastic element 103 can be specifically defined as one or more spring pieces, which protrude from the plate of the mounting bracket 101 and face away from the mounting bracket 101. The spring pieces are provided with key limiting holes 104. In order to allow the fixing element 102 to pass through smoothly, the mounting bracket 101 is also provided with corresponding clearance holes 105, which communicate with the limiting holes 104 on the spring pieces.

[0033] Its working principle is as follows: After the T-shaped fastener 102 (screw, pin, or other T-shaped component) passes through the clearance hole 105, the user presses down on the spring clip, causing the head of the T-shaped fastener 102 to pass through the limiting hole 104. Then, the spring clip or mounting bracket 101 is moved horizontally, causing the neck of the T-shaped fastener 102 to engage in the narrow groove of the limiting hole 104. After releasing the pressure, the spring clip's rebound force will press it tightly against the underside of the head of the T-shaped fastener 102, thereby generating a continuous and powerful locking force.

[0034] Example 2

[0035] like Figure 3 and Figure 4 As shown, this embodiment also provides a chassis, the panel 201 of which has mounting holes 202, and the aforementioned quick-release water cooling structure is used to install the water cooling radiator 100.

[0036] The specific installation process is as follows:

[0037] First, place the water cooling radiator 100 on one side (e.g., the outside) of the chassis panel 201, and align the T-shaped fasteners 102 (including screws, pins, etc.) with and pass them through the mounting holes 202 on the panel 201.

[0038] Next, on the other side (e.g., the inside) of the chassis panel 201, remove the mounting bracket 101, align the clearance hole 105 on it with the fastener 102 passing through the panel 201 and insert it.

[0039] Then, press down on the spring piece on the mounting bracket 101 with your finger so that the larger opening of its limiting hole 104 is aligned with and passes over the head of the fixing member 102.

[0040] Finally, slide the mounting bracket 101 horizontally so that the neck of the fixing member 102 engages with the narrow portion of the limiting hole 104, then release. At this moment, the rebound force of the spring will immediately act on the underside of the head of the fixing member 102, generating a strong clamping force;

[0041] Ultimately, the water-cooling radiator 100 and mounting bracket 101 act like a clamp, firmly "clamping" the chassis panel 201 in the middle through the action of the fastener 102 and the spring clip. The entire installation process requires no tools and can be completed with just a few simple actions: "aligning the holes, fitting in, pressing, and sliding," achieving truly rapid installation. At the same time, the continuous pressure provided by the spring clip effectively suppresses vibration, ensuring the quiet operation of the system.
